July Precipitation in Au

In July, Au, Austria experiences a significant uptick in precipitation, recording 230 mm (9.1 in) over 20 days. This marks the wettest month of the year, following a pattern of increasing rainfall through the spring and early summer. The contrast is notable when compared to June's 186 mm (7.3 in), highlighting a trend where summer months tend to bring heavier showers and more frequent rainfall. Interestingly, July's precipitation not only surpasses that of the previous months, but also sets the stage for a slightly drier August, which averages 208 mm (8.2 in) over 18 days. July Humidity in Au

In July, humidity levels in Au, Austria stabilize at 74%, maintaining the same comfortable moisture as seen in June. This slight drop from the spring months, where humidity peaked at 82% in March and gradually fell to 79% in April, marks a trend towards drier conditions as summer progresses. Interestingly, humidity continues to decrease into August, reaching its lowest point of 68% for the year. This trend highlights a transition from the high humidity typical of winter, such as the notable 91% in January, to a more moderate summer atmosphere, offering a refreshing respite before the humidity begins to rise again in the fall. July Sunshine in Au

In July, Au, Austria, basks in an impressive 397 hours of sunshine, marking the peak of summer brightness in the region. This delightful month not only continues the upward trend established from January's modest 161 hours, but it also represents a significant leap from June, which recorded 379 hours. As the year progresses, sunshine hours steadily increase until they reach this summer zenith, allowing locals and visitors alike to enjoy the great outdoors. Notably, the radiant July sun sets the stage for a vibrant August, which still provides a healthy 358 hours of sunshine, although a slight decline occurs as autumn approaches. Daylight Hours in Au in July

As summer reaches its peak in July in Austria, the country enjoys a robust 15 hours of daylight, mirroring the extended brightness of June. This consistency in daylight duration signifies the height of the sun's arc, providing ample opportunities for outdoor activities and exploration. Following July, daylight begins to gradually wane, with August marking a slight decrease to 14 hours, and a more noticeable drop to 12 hours in September. The trends of increasing daylight from January’s 8 hours to the summer’s zenith, followed by a steady decline through autumn, highlight the rhythmic dance of the seasons in this picturesque alpine nation.
